Scope and Contents note

Deeds and related documents: Sumach House, Newbridge on Usk, 1922-1987; Bassaleg, 1939-1946; Cwmbran, 1961-1985; Ebbw Vale, 1925-1990; Newport, 1851-1999; Risca, 1858-1971.

Wills of John Evans of Caerwent, 1871; Sarah Evans of Caerwent, 1880; James Sheryn, 1892; Robert Greay of Newport, 1934; James Pring of Newport, 1934; Henry Welstead of Newport, 1934; Harry Corbett of Newport, 1970; Daniel Happerfield of Weston Super Mare, 1901; Thomas Morgan of Co. of Glam., c.1890; John French of Newport, 1891.

Wills 

 D4272/15  Will of John Evans of Kilpale, Caerwent, labourer, devising all real and personal estate to his wife Sarah Evans. 27 Jun 1871 

 D4272/16  Will of Sarah Evans of Caerwent, widow, devising her cottage and garden in Caerwent to her daughter Sarah Harry, wife of John Harrhy of Llanvaches, labourer. 7 Sep 1880 

 D4272/17  Administration of Will of James Sheryn, granted to Elizabeth Sheryn his widow. Formerly with D4272/7. 30 June 1892 

 D4272/18 Will of Robert Grey of Greystones, St. Julian Road, Newport, devising all real and personal estate to his wife Winifred Mary Grey. Attached: Description of property of Robert Grey. 3 Feb 1934 

 D4272/19 Probate of Will of James Pring of 5 Portland Street, Newport, retired engineer, devising all real and personal estate to her son Ivor James Pring and her daughter Lily Margaret Simpson to be divided equally. 18 Sep 1934 

 D4272/20  Abstract of Will of Henry Wellstead of Willowdene, Friars Road, Newport, retired butcher. 1934 

 D4272/21  Abstract of Probate of Will of Harry Corbett of 13 Jackson Place, Newport. Formerly with D4272/12. 6 Jun 1970  

 D4272/22  Copy Probate of Will (9 July 1901) of Daniel Happerfield of Adare, Atlantic Road South, Weston Super Mare, co. Somerset, devising all real and personal estate to his wife Mary Elizabeth Happerfield. c.1900 

 D4272/23  Copy Probate of Will of Thomas John Morgan of Belmont House (20 Clevedon Terrace) Roath, co. Glam., devising all real and personal estate to his wife Jemima for life; devising it thereafter in equal shares to all his children who shall have reached the ages of 21. [c.1890] 

 D4272/24 Copy Probate (4 Sept. 1891) of WILL (1 Oct. 1891) of John French of 19 Albert Terrace, Newport, stevedore, devising his leasehold dwelling houses at 17-19 Granville Square, Newport, to Grace French of 19 Albert Terrace, housekeeper, 3 leasehold dwelling houses at 20-22 Granville Square to William Henry Francis Partridge of 8 Stow Hill, Newport, auctioneer, and Robert Herbert Boyd Parnall of Newport, solicitor, his trustees, IN TRUST for his illegitimate daughter Ann French Lane of Waters Court, Newport, when she reaches the age of 21, and in the meantime to use the profits thereof for her education and maintenance; his 3 leasehold houses at 19-21 Albert Terrace to his trustees UPON TRUST for Martha Beavan of the Almshouses, Stow Hill, Newport, for life and to pay her net income thereof; and after her decease UPON TRUST for her daughter Mary Beavan; his 6 leasehold houses at 3-8 Lower Cross Street, Newport to William Henry Francis Partridge; all other real estate to his trustees UPON TRUST to convert into money and to divide equally between the trustees of the Newport and County Infirmary, the Pontypool Baptist Theological College and the English Baptist Chapel in Charles Street, Newport. [c.1890]
